I've been looking for yellow-toned bulbs for my outside lights. Something that wouldn't attract too many bugs and not be annoyingly bright, but still cast some decent light around the door areas. My goal is to use my cams in full color mode instead of B&W/IR mode. I gave one of these a shot today. On the cams, it looks brilliant white and allows the cam to stay in daytime mode. But to my eyes, it looks yellow, like the other bug lights I have. And it doesn't seem to me to be any brighter, yet the cams really work well with it. It remains to be seen how long this will last, but if it lasts a few months at least, I may replace all my outside light bulbs with one of these. $12.50 at Home Depot.

Your timing is uncanny. The set arrived yesterday afternoon (nearly two weeks earlier than expected).

I ordered the Tuscany Luxury Edition which, as you probably already know, uses upgraded 20000 leather instead of the 11000 leather.

I am not disappointed with anything. If I had to pick something, the Moonlight Blue isn't as dark or as Navy blue as I was hoping but it's not unappealing. The comfort is off the charts but, in the spirit of full disclosure, I was pretty miserable in my previous chair. The foam cushioning is leaps and bounds better than my Fortress chair. It's firm yet soft. The leather is soft and supple and the matte finish with the contrast stitching puts it over the edge.

Valencia seems to offer an awful lot of features for a lot less money than a lot of other manufacturers. And it was the too-good-to-be-true thing that had me so nervous about buying it sight unseen. In the end, I'm glad I made the move.

I paid around $3100 for the seating and a couple of accessories (two wine holders). Knowing what I know now, if I had sat in this in a showroom and the price tag was $4999, I would've bought it.
